8 Escudo    (sold for $1750.0)

Colombia. 8 Escudos, 1803-P JF. Fr-61; KM-62.2. Charles IIII. Official uniformed bust to right. Reverse :: Crowned Hapsburg arms within chain of the Order of the Golden Fleece. Reflective fields with much luster. NGC graded AU-58. Estimated Value $1,600 - 1,800. Categories: World Gold Coins
